Chapter 1

Three days before my wedding,I got hit by a car. My spine was broken.

Jonah Stafford,my fiancé,made sure the person responsible went to prison.But as I laid in that hospital bed,none of it mattered.I didn’t want to wake up.I didn’t want to face the reality of never walking again.

Somewhere between the pain and the haze,I heard Jonah talking to the doctor.

"We still have time for surgery.But if we wait a few more days,Greta will be permanently disabled.If you just want Naomi as your bride,fine,but why risk her life?"

Jonah sighed like this was all a burden to him."If she’s disabled,I’ll have to take care of her forever.But,if she recovers,she’ll cause trouble at the wedding."

My breath caught in my throat.

"I promised Naomi I’d bring her into the Stafford Family.If Greta is completely disabled,she’ll have no choice but to accept my child as her own.At least that way,she won’t mistreat her."

A single tear slipped down my face.

So that was it.The wedding I had been looking forward to was a lie.The love I had believed in was nothing but a death sentence.

Fine.If this was what he wanted,I would give it to him.

——

"Just follow the plan,"Jonah said."Make sure the hysterectomy is done cleanly,she can’t find out."

The doctor wiped his forehead,looking uneasy."Are you sure?Greta is already paralyzed on one side.If you take away her ability to have children too…what’s left of her?How will she even face your family?"

He hesitated,then lowered his voice."And what about your child with Naomi?The girl is three.She looks just like you.If Greta finds out,everything could fall apart."

Jonah reached out and gently wiped my dry lips with a wet tissue,over and over again.His touch was careful,almost tender,but it meant nothing now.

His voice was low,filled with something that almost sounded like regret.But not for me."She won’t find out.As long as she’s disabled,she’ll have no choice but to stay in the Stafford Manor.She won’t be able to step outside,let alone cause trouble."

He exhaled slowly,like he was carrying a weight."I promised Naomi a grand wedding.I promised I’d watch our children grow up together.Even though she’s married someone else now,I’ll make sure she never has to worry about a thing."

The doctor beside him let out a sigh and glanced at my face."She’s a good woman.You grew up together and yet you…Never mind.It’s not my place."He shook his head."If you’re set on this,I won’t say anything more."

Jonah’s tone hardened."Just make sure the surgery is clean.No scars.No mistakes.Do it while she’s still unconscious,I don’t want her to suffer more than necessary."

The doctor hesitated for a moment,then left.Jonah pulled out his phone and sent a voice message to his assistant."Did the driver slip up?Make sure he sticks to the plan.Give his family five hundred thousand dollars and move them out of the city.Greta can’t ever find out."

A fresh wave of tears slid down my cheeks,disappearing into the pillow.

Jonah kept wiping my body with warm water,his hands steady,his movements almost soothing.But no matter how much warmth he pressed into my skin,I couldn’t stop shivering.

The wedding I had been looking forward to for five years was never mine.It was always meant for Naomi.And that car accident wasn’t an accident at all.

He had set it up.I was nothing more than an obstacle in his way.Everything—the love,the promises,the perfect future I thought we had—was a lie.

I tried to open my eyes,to fight back,but before I could,a sharp sting spread through my veins.Anesthesia.

As they wheeled me toward the operating room,Jonah leaned down,pressing a soft kiss to my forehead.His voice was gentle,almost affectionate."Just rest,Greta.It'll be over soon."

The cold surgical tools dug into my body.The pain barely registered. My heart had already gone numb.

Chapter 2

When I opened my eyes,I was already back in the hospital ward.The numbness hadn’t changed,I still couldn’t feel anything below my waist.

Jonah sat beside me,his expression tense.The second he noticed I was awake,his face softened with concern.

He took my hand and pressed it against his cheek."Greta?You’re awake.Do you feel okay?If anything hurts,I’ll call the doctor right now."

His voice was gentle,his touch careful—just like always.But his eyes…they were empty.It was almost impressive,how well he could fake it.

I gave him a small smile,reaching up to brush my fingers over the rough stubble on his chin."You didn’t sleep,did you?I’m fine,Jonah.You should rest."

He exhaled,nodded slightly and within minutes,he was fast asleep.I glanced at his phone on the nightstand.Without thinking,I picked it up and unlocked it.

The wallpaper was still the wedding photo we took in advance.It felt ridiculous now.

His message app was still open in the background.At the top of his chats was Naomi.I tapped in.The messages were simple,but each one felt like a gut punch.

[Janelle called for her dad again today.She already knows how handsome you are.She’s going to be trouble when she grows up.]

[Janelle ate the cake you sent,finished every last bite.]

[She won’t stop asking to go to the amusement park with you.I tried to talk her out of it,but she wouldn’t listen.Come if you can.]

Jonah hadn’t replied with words,but under every photo,there was a two-hour video call log.I remembered when he once told me he didn’t like kids.

Now I knew the truth.It wasn’t that he didn’t like children.He just didn’t like mine.I checked his gallery.There was a private album for Naomi.The password?The child’s birthday.

Over five thousand photos.Three years of memories that had nothing to do with me.Jonah was there for every holiday,every special occasion.

The second chat in his messages was with the wedding planner.From the very start,he had put Naomi’s name down.

The dress was her size.The invitations had both their names on them.I was never meant to be part of that wedding.

I let out a quiet laugh and closed the app.No point reading any further.Instead,I reached out to my best friend,asking her to find me a hospital abroad.

I filed to cancel all my documents in Tianora.She didn’t question it.She just assumed I had finally woken up,finally seen Jonah for who he was.

She was relieved.Every message she sent was full of excitement,happy that I was finally letting go.I set my phone down and drifted off to sleep.

When I woke up,Jonah was crying.He was gripping a hospital report,his whole body trembling."Greta."His voice cracked."The doctor found something during your exam.You—"He swallowed hard."You were born without a uterus.You can’t have children."

I didn’t react.Just stared at him.

"It’s okay,"he said quickly."I don’t care about that.You’re gonna be my wife and that won’t change.Once you’re discharged,we can adopt.A child will help you recover,I promise.Everything will be fine."

I was the one who had supposedly lost something,yet he looked more devastated than me.His performance was almost flawless.

I didn’t call him out on it.I just let the silence stretch,watching him clutch that report like it was the worst thing that had ever happened to him.

After a long pause,he wiped his tears and nodded,as if making some kind of deep,emotional decision.Then he pulled me into his arms.

"I swear,I’ll take care of you,"he whispered."No matter what people say,I’ll always stand by your side.And once we’re married,I’ll transfer all my assets to you.I just want you to be safe."

His chest was pressed against mine,but our heartbeats weren’t even close to matching.

Chapter 3

Jonah hesitated for a moment before finally speaking."The wedding is already planned.Since you're still recovering,you might have to..."

"Find someone to stand in for me so the Stafford Family doesn't lose face,"I cut in,already knowing what he was getting at.

Rather than waiting for him to put me in a weaker position,I took control.At least this way,I could keep some dignity.

He looked a little surprised by my reaction but didn’t push it.He had already gotten what he wanted.Then my phone buzzed.

Jonah glanced at the screen and frowned."Greta,what documents did you cancel?"

I quickly deleted the message and kept my voice steady."Nothing important.Just an expired document.I updated it online."

He didn’t question it,just pulled me closer,his voice full of concern."You’re still recovering.If you need anything,just tell me.I’ll handle it for you."

I looked up at him and smiled."Jonah,I want to be discharged."

His expression shifted instantly."No.You're not fully healed yet.I can't agree to that."

I tugged on his arm,playfully swaying it."Didn’t you say we should adopt a child?There’s a nanny at home,I’ll be fine.I just want to visit the orphanage and look around,okay?"

In five years,this was the first time I had ever acted sweet with him.

Jonah hesitated,then gave in.On the way,he reached into the backseat and pulled out a bag of cakes,placing them in front of me one by one.

"I got these just for you,"he said,but then I noticed the packaging—suitable for young children.

I closed the bag,tossed it aside and leaned back."My stomach feels off,"I muttered,shutting my eyes.

This five-year lie had gone on long enough.It was time to end it.

As soon as we stepped into the orphanage,I sat in a wheelchair.A little girl came running over and threw her arms around Jonah’s legs,clinging to him like she had known him forever.

"Dad!"she called out excitedly.

Jonah stiffened.His expression changed for a split second before he quickly composed himself.Worried I might get suspicious,he rushed to explain."Don’t get the wrong idea.I sponsor this orphanage and have visited a few times.She’s just an orphan who started calling me that."

I nodded,smiling as I gently touched the girl’s cheek."She looks a lot like you.If you hadn’t told me otherwise,I would’ve thought she was your daughter.What’s her name?"

"Janelle,"he said.Then,without giving me a chance to respond,he added,"She’s the one we’re going to adopt."

Before he could explain further,Janelle suddenly started crying,calling out for her mother.Jonah’s face drained of color.He shot me a nervous glance.

I gave him a reassuring smile."I'm fine.Go comfort her.She’s beautiful,like her too."

Relieved,Jonah stopped hesitating and carried Janelle into the office.I took the chance to slip away,pretending I needed the restroom.But just as I was about to turn the corner,I overheard a conversation from behind a slightly open door.

"Why did Mr.Stafford tell his child to pretend to be an orphan?"one staff member whispered."Look at her clothes.They cost more than my entire salary.Who would believe she’s an orphan?"

"You don’t get it,"another voice responded."He set this all up.It’s the only way to bring the kid into the Stafford Family without raising suspicion.Just keep your mouth shut around Ms.Winslet."

"So Mr.Stafford’s heart still belongs to Ms.Jacobs,"someone else sighed."They used to volunteer here together back in college.I always had a feeling something was going on between them.Guess I was right.A man and a woman under the same roof...who knows what’s happening now?"

Their laughter felt like a crushing weight on my chest,making it hard to breathe.

I instinctively wheeled myself closer to the door,just in time to hear a voice I knew all too well.

"Did she agree?"a woman asked.

"Yeah,"Jonah replied casually."She’s abroad most of the time,so there are things she can’t keep track of.This works out perfectly.She won’t ever find out about Janelle and she’s even willing to adopt with me."

Chapter 4

Jonah smiled,but there was something sad in his eyes."Once Janelle is part of the Stafford Family,you won’t have to worry about her.If anything comes up,just let me know.Oh,and this—"he handed over a small box."Consider it a wedding gift."

Naomi took it with a playful smirk."Another one?Jonah,seriously,how many gifts have you given me this year?My closet is overflowing.Greta’s gonna lose it if she finds out."

Still,she didn’t hesitate to take it.

Janelle giggled beside her,clinging to Naomi and calling her"Mom"over and over.

Just then,the orphanage director rushed in and opened the office door,probably to start the paperwork.

Jonah stiffened when he saw me.A flash of panic crossed his face."Greta?What are you doing here?"

I kept my expression neutral."Relax.Naomi volunteers here.I just dropped by to see her and finalize the adoption for Janelle."

Naomi shifted Janelle in her arms and gave me a little wave."Greta,long time no see."

I forced a smile."Yeah.I’ll just look around for a bit.Since you're busy,I won’t get in the way.I’ll wait in the car."

Without another word,I turned and wheeled myself out.

Jonah must’ve thought I was upset because he ran after me,scrambling for an explanation."It’s not what you think.Naomi comes here all the time for charity work and the kids just call her'Mom.'Once the adoption is official,I’ll explain everything to Janelle."

I looked at him so anxious,so desperate to reassure me and suddenly,I wanted to laugh.He had gone to such extremes;staging an accident,leaving me disabled,just to make this adoption seem legitimate.

Now that he had everything he wanted,why did he look so guilty?

"Relax,"I said,keeping my voice light."I’m not mad.Just finish the paperwork.I’ll be in the car."Then I turned away,leaving him standing there.

Jonah let out a relieved sigh as he watched me head back to the car.

The staff passing by didn’t bother hiding their smug looks,but I ignored them.Instead,I pulled out my phone and canceled the adoption documents online.

To celebrate Jonah bringing Janelle home,the Stafford Family threw a dinner.I used the excuse of not feeling well and stayed upstairs.

However,no matter how much I tried to shut it out,their laughter still slipped through the cracks of the door.I wheeled myself to the top of the stairs and looked down.

Jonah,Naomi and Janelle sat together like a perfect little family.Jonah carefully placed food on Janelle’s plate,making sure she got everything she liked.Naomi laughed and teased him."You’re going to spoil her rotten at this rate."

Jonah just grinned and adjusted the little crown on Janelle’s head."She’s my daughter.She deserves the best."

That was it.Something in me snapped.

I turned back into the room,grabbed everything Jonah had ever given me in the past five years and tore it to shreds.Gifts,letters,jewelry—ripped apart,destroyed.I shoved it all into the trash can,but when I pushed it aside,it tipped over,spilling everything onto the floor.

Then,Naomi appeared in the doorway.

She took slow,deliberate steps toward me,her lips curling into a smirk.Without warning,she kicked my wheelchair over.

Pain shot through my body,but she only looked down at me with amusement."Greta,it must be miserable being so useless,huh?"

She crouched next to me,voice dripping with fake sympathy."After all these years,you’re still so pathetic.Watching your wedding get stolen,watching your husband bring my daughter home and all you do is sit back and take it.Honestly?I almost feel bad for you."

I clenched my jaw and tried to move.Then suddenly,Naomi stumbled backward.Before I could react,she tumbled down the stairs.

I barely had time to process what happened before Jonah ran over,catching her just before she hit the ground.

His eyes snapped up to me,blazing with anger."Greta,are you insane?Naomi came up to invite you to dinner and you attacked her?"

Chapter 5

Jonah’s parents looked at me like I was the biggest disappointment in the world.Janelle’s wails filled the room."Evil woman!She hurt my mom!I don’t want her here!I want my mom!"

Naomi clung to Jonah’s shoulder,her voice soft,almost fragile."I’m sorry...I only told Greta that I agreed to attend her wedding.I didn’t think she’d take it the wrong way."

Jonah sighed."Don’t blame Greta.She didn’t mean it."

Lying on the floor,humiliated,I let out a cold laugh."Jonah.The wedding,the car accident,the child—don’t you think I deserve an explanation?"

His expression tightened,something like panic flickering in his eyes."What are you even talking about?Your accident has nothing to do with Naomi."

Naomi gave a small,pitying shake of her head."I just wanted to support you on your big day and yet…you lashed out at me."

Jonah’s patience finally snapped."Greta,when did you become like this?She was being kind to you and you attacked her?Apologize to Naomi!"

Before I could even respond,his parents jumped in.

"You’re already disabled,yet you still won’t stop making trouble,"his mother said coldly.

"Do you really think you're still a Winslet?"his father added.

"Who else would want someone as useless as you besides my son?"

"Enough,"his mother huffed."This is her karma.Let’s just focus on Naomi,get her to the hospital before this gets worse."

Their words cut deep,but the real pain came from the warmth pooling between my legs.Blood.

Jonah didn’t even glance my way.With one arm around Naomi and the other holding Janelle’s hand,he walked out the door.

Five years.Gone.Just like that.

Shaking,I dragged myself into my wheelchair,booked a plane ticket for the wedding day and checked into a hotel.

That night,Jonah sent a message.[Naomi is still willing to attend the wedding for you.You hurt her and it wouldn’t look good at the ceremony.Asking you to apologize was just for show,nothing serious. My parents didn’t mean what they said,I’ll bring them to apologize after the wedding.]

[Get some rest.I have a surprise for you.When the wedding day comes,you’ll love it.]

But I knew the truth.The whole act wasn’t for Naomi,it was for me.Jonah had played the perfect husband for five years,but now the show was over.

I didn’t go home for the next two days.Jonah didn’t either,too busy handling wedding preparations,making sure everything was perfect.

The morning of the wedding,I called him.He barely noticed."Make sure the decorations match the theme,"he said to someone nearby.

His assistant hesitated."Mr.Stafford,are you sure about transferring half the company’s shares to Ms.Jacobs?She’s not family.That’s a big risk."

"Just do it,"Jonah said."Half is what I promised her.The other half is for my child.Also,keep an eye out,if the Winslet Family show up,don’t let them cause trouble."

When the assistant left,he finally remembered I was on the phone."Greta?Sorry,I kept you waiting.The wedding’s about to start,but I’ll be home soon.Don’t be upset,alright?"

I stared at the plane ticket in my hand,my face unreadable."Then I won’t keep you.Jonah,happy wedding."

He paused,then laughed."It’s our wedding.Just wait for me at home."

I hung up,turned and boarded the plane.

A message popped up,[Marriage Certificate Successfully Canceled.]

Without hesitation,I deleted his number.Meanwhile,at the wedding,Jonah felt a strange unease creeping in.Something about that phone call didn’t sit right.

His expression darkened."Find Greta,"he told his assistant."If I were really marrying someone else,there’s no way she’d stay this quiet."

After the ceremony,Jonah held Naomi’s hand,going around to toast the guests,his face full of excitement.

Then his assistant rushed over,looking pale and shaken."Mr.Stafford,bad news!Ms.Winslet boarded a flight this morning…and it just crashed into the sea!"
